During a stop in London as part of Indiana's trade mission, Governor Mitch Daniels joined executives from Keronite, Inc. to announce that the company will open its first U.S. operation in Indiana. The U.K.-based metals treatment company plans to invest $1.5 million in a new facility in Greenwood and create 25 jobs. The company says its applications are used in many industries, but its Greenwood location will focus on the motorsports industry.
